2006-02-21 - Joomla! 1.0.x is not affected by recent Mambo Vulnerability
There is some concern in the community about the recent Vunerability that affects the Mambo codebase as announced on the Mambo homepage and here:
http://forum.mamboserver.com/showthread ... post335532
Our internal testing and direct contact with GulfTech Research And Development - the discoverer of the Mambo vunerability - has confirmed that the vunerability does NOT affect the Joomla! 1.0.x codebase. This security weakness was addressed in Joomla! 1.0.0
However, you need to ensure that you are at least be running Joomla! 1.0.4, as 1.0.3 and below are vulnerable to an unrelated Critical Level security threat as explained in the 1.0.4 release article:
http://www.joomla.org/content/view/498/74/
Critical is Joomla! highest security rating and represents a security vulnerability that can lead to a site loss.
1.0.8 will be out very shortly and all Joomla! users should upgrade to this version.
